Subject: DR Drill — TideScope Widget Restore

For the quarterly disaster-recovery drill, we restored the TideScope tide-table widget from the cold backup in the Pelmere Bay cluster. Failover completed in 11 minutes; cached tide predictions rehydrated without drift. One gap: the restore operator needed the vault recovery passphrase, which was not in the drill packet. For this review, the passphrase used in the exercise is recorded below.

unlock words, bawef-kahap: sorax-sorir-quenys-aldok

# Pagination config — Lanternfish Public API
#
# Welcome aboard. All list endpoints are cursor-paginated; offset params
# were removed in v3. PAGE_SIZE_DEFAULT=25 and PAGE_SIZE_MAX=100 are hard
# caps enforced at the gateway, not per-route. Cursors are opaque — never
# parse them client-side or in tests. Raising PAGE_SIZE_MAX needs a perf
# review first. Cursors are signed before leaving the service, and the
# signing secret is set on the line directly below.

vault entry, yagef-bahop: COURIER_KEY29=5cc62eb51255862256337c33c5be9

## Artifact Signing — Inventory Reconciliation Job

The nightly reconciliation job for Stockline now signs its output manifests before upload. Unsigned manifests are rejected by the Ledgerbox ingest as of build 412. Two mismatches last week traced to a stale key on the runner pool; rotated Tuesday. Action for sync: confirm all runners pull the current key at job start. The active signing key for the reconciliation pipeline is as follows.

signing key of yafop-taguf = bky3_Kre

Q3 Planning Note — Headcount Plan for Next Year

Sales leads: the draft headcount plan for Veltrion's next fiscal year allocates twelve new roles across the Marlowe and Quintas regions, weighted toward enterprise account managers. Each request must be backed by pipeline coverage data and a ramp forecast before the November review. Backfills will be approved case by case; no automatic replacements. Please validate your territory models with Priya Ennis before submitting. The rationale tied to our expansion strategy is set out below.

management briefing: The renewal with Ulaathix Group closes at $2 million a year, 15 percent below the last contract. Project Oliwyn slips by two quarters because of the audit delay.